Asian Five-Spice Chicken

Asian Five-Spice Chicken – deeply flavorful and moist pan-fried skillet chicken marinated with Asian spices & sauces. So easy and so good! | rasamalaysia.com

Ingredients:

3 chicken thighs, deboned, and cut into halves
2 cloves garlic, minced
1/2 teaspoon five spice powder
1/2 teaspoon sesame oil
1 teaspoon Chinese rice wine or Japanese cooking sake, optional
1 heaping teaspoon oyster sauce
1 teaspoon soy sauce
1 heaping teaspoon sugar
Salt to taste
1/2 tablespoon oil

Method:
Deboned the chicken thighs and keep the skin.Asian Five-Spice Chicken - deeply flavorful and moist pan-fried skillet chicken marinated with Asian spices & sauces. So easy and so good | rasamalaysia.com You may use skinless and boneless chicken thighs, too.
Marinate the chicken with garlic, five spice powder, sesame oil, rice wine, oyster sauce, soy sauce, sugar and salt for 15 minutes, or best for 1 hour.

Add the oil in your skillet on medium heat. Pan-fry the chicken on both sides until browned and crispy, and the inside is cooked through. Dish out and serve immediately.

Five-spice powder is my secret weapon in my kitchen. I love it and it’s one of my most-used spices. It’s a mixture of star anise, cinnamon, cloves, fennel, and Sichuan pepper.Asian Five-Spice Chicken - deeply flavorful and moist pan-fried skillet chicken marinated with Asian spices & sauces. So easy and so good | rasamalaysia.com The unique scent and aroma is great as a marinate to meat, especially chicken.

You can buy the five-spice powder from any Chinese or Asian stores. They come in a small bottle (like ground pepper) and last a long time. If you can’t find it at stores, you can certainly purchase them easily online.

The chicken goes so well with steamed rice, or noodles.This recipe is very versatile, you can make it on a skillet, grill it outdoor on a grill, or bake it in the oven. Either way, it’s an excellent dish that you can make in a jiffy.
